    A couple years ago I made a Troms ultimate discovery suggestion that I still like the idea of. However, the dialogue was terrible and it hasn't aged well, so I decided to make a new version of it.

    Italics describe what is happening in the cutscene

    Note that this secret discovery takes place within Troms

    The Corrupter's Clash (Level 70)
    +300000 experience points

    When the portal mysteriously opened in 0 AP, a powerful beast emerged from the portal and terrorized the province for centuries. One day, something was finally done about it.

    589 AP

    Rickeo and Dwendle Twain are sitting in a cafe in Troms. They're looking at a newspaper.
    [1/25] Dwendle: ...I can't believe he would.. No...
    [2/25] Rickeo: Are you really surprised? You saw how he desecrated our father's gravesite, didn't you?
    [3/25] Dwendle: That's not nearly as bad as freezing an entire forest, though. People lived there. They'll die.
    [4/25] Dwendle: I just don't understand.. He seemed like he wanted to protect the locals.. not... not..
    Bells start to ring. A loud explosion is heard, causing the brothers to turn around. A guard runs past and is chased by the Corrupter of Worlds. The brothers nod at each other and run towards the beast
    [5/25] Troms Guard: AAAAAAAAAHHHHH!!!!!

    [6/25] Rickeo: HEY, MONSTER!
    [7/25] Dwendle: Ricke, it's the beast from the portal. I'm having second thoughts about this....
    [8/25] Rickeo: Nonsense. If we can beat Theorick, we can beat this thing too.
    The Corrupter kills the guard and then turns around to face the brothers. Townsfolk can be seen in the background fleeing or watching from a safe distance. The Corrupter charges at them which is met with a powerful blast of fire from Rickeo, knocking it upwards. Dwendle throws it midair into a wall using a strong gust of wind, causing the Corrupter to roar as it collides with the stone bricks.
    [9/25] Rickeo: Take that, monster!
    The Corrupter shakes it off and goes invisible to hide from Rickeo and Dwendle. It then appears behind them and loudly roars, which knocks the brothers away.
    [10/25] Dwendle: Guh!
    [11/25] Rickeo: Urgh... This thing likes to go invisible. What are we going to do?
    Dwendle spots a bucket filled with paint nearby and uses air magic to hurl it at the beast. The Corrupter is now covered in red paint. It goes invisible again but is seen thanks to the paint which allows Rickeo and Dwendle to send a fire tornado at it. The corrupter is caught in the fire tornado which causes the red paint to spin off. Spectating citizens in the background can be seen cheering.
    [12/25] Rickeo: Nice one!
    The corrupter angrily roars and charges at the townsfolk.
    [13/25] Rickeo: NO!
    Rickeo jumps in the way and is injured, but the Corrupter is pulled back by Dwendle who starts using a multitude of spells on it until it lies on the ground, defeated. Dwendle rushes over to Rickeo who is surrounded by townsfolk
    [14/25] Dwendle: Ricke, are you okay?
    [15/25] Rickeo: Yes... I'm fine...
    [16/25] Rickeo: Perhaps I shouldn't have been so cocky... That was more dangerous than I expected...
    Rickeo is helped up and is brought to the defeated Corrupter
    [17/25] Rickeo: Is it dead?
    [18/25] Dwendle: Not yet. Let's finish it off with a combined spell!
    A powerful fire and air spell is used on the Corrupter, but nothing happens.
    [19/25] Rickeo: Huh?
    The brothers repeatedly cast the spell, but to no avail
    [20/25] Dwendle: Ugh, forget this. I'll just rip its heart out instead.
    Dwendle rips its heart out
    [21/25] Dwendle: Huh? It's still not dead?
    [22/25] Rickeo: Look... It's growing a new heart..
    [23/25] Dwendle: I think this thing might be immune to death... We'll have to seal it somewhere instead.
    [24/25] Rickeo: How will the seal be maintained though? How can we know it won't break out after our deaths?
    [25/25] Dwendle: Hmmm....
    Rickeo and Dwendle went on to found the Temple of the Legends, a prestigious temple dedicated to the protection of Wynn.
    To make sure the Corrupter of Worlds stayed down, people who wanted to join the Temple were required to "kill" the beast again.
    After that day, the beast never terrorized the province ever again, putting a stop to one of Wynn's biggest threats.
